VMware Converter: RHEL5 Srv P2V Will it work?

Ok,

I've got a RedHat Enterprise Linux 5 Server currently running the i386 version as a physical box. It's got dual fiber channel NICs and is running EMC PowerPath to connect to a Raw Device Mapped SAN.

The question is: Can I P2V that system using VMware Converter Enterprise and have it work properly as a VM?

Is there anything special I have to do with this system?

What I'd plan to do is to P2V it, turn it off, and then put the FC NICs into the ESX server.

I guess I need to uninstall PowerPath, but what else do I need to do?

Converting a linux based machine is not supported. At best you can follow documentation on a workaround for RHEL4 which will at the least explain some known issues with converting *nix platforms.

After Converting Physical RHEL4 System to a Virtual Machine, System Cannot See Hard Disks and Kernel Panics
